Tandem skydiving is the technical term, a student skydiver to jump to an experienced instructor. Director manages all jumps, leaving the air handling and controlling the parachute, and landing. Students do not need extensive training and education in order to complete the tandem skydiving. Sometimes a student educated in the shadow of opening, but the manager remains in control throughout the flight and to ensure there are no security problems.
The equipment used for the tandem parachute jumps differs slightly from the individual devices. First, the parachutes are very different. Tandem jumpers use a drogue parachute. This is a parachute, when you are using, the speed slows down as one of two jumpers jump. Tandem skydivers also use larger parachutes of at least 400 square feet, which helps in weight to one or two bridges. Each of the parachutes, a piece of equipment is to assemble the "system" tandem in which every teacher must be certified before performing a tandem jump.
Make sure the instructor is prepared and able to handle any emergency. The FAA requires that tandem instructors have at least 500 jumps each and more than three years of skydiving experience before they can qualify to be an instructor in tandem.
